cuisine

/kwɪˈziːn/

Cuisine refers to a specific style of cooking and the types of food that are typical of a particular country or region. It describes the traditions, ingredients, and techniques used to prepare meals in a specific culture.

اغلب اشتباه گرفته می‌شود با

cuisine vs kitchen

A 'kitchen' is the physical room where you cook, whereas 'cuisine' is the style of the food itself.

cuisine vs food

'Food' is a general term for anything you eat, while 'cuisine' implies a sophisticated or cultural style of cooking.

نکات کاربردی

Use 'cuisine' when you want to sound more professional or descriptive about a culture's food. It is almost always preceded by an adjective like 'French', 'spicy', or 'traditional'.

⚠️

اشتباهات رایج

Learners often say 'I like Chinese kitchen' instead of 'I like Chinese cuisine'. Always use 'cuisine' or 'food' when referring to the style of cooking.

ریشه کلمه

From the French word 'cuisine', which means kitchen or method of cooking, originally from the Latin 'coquina'.
